The Sex Pistols of China

Hip-hop, rock, and punk music aren't Western music -- they're urban music, says Matthew Niederhauser, a photographer who has spent the last two years backstage and on the road in China documenting the Middle Kingdom's emerging underground music scene. The three members of Hedgehog, pictured here, were obscure musicians until a series of high-voltage 2007 performances at Beijing's D-22 nightclub propelled them into the spotlight.

I love to see the Beijing punk metal scene revealed to those who have never lived in the 'PRC'. But I always feel it's misleading to omit that these bands and this scene has been raging since the 90's, with a spirit of rebellion infused by Cui Jian (China's Bruce Springsteen as one will here him referred to there) was absolutely Western. While it looks like it's gaining momentum I think it's just been going strong for quite some time, and now the rage and angst of metal and punk in BJ has it's own homegrown flavour. I always thought of BJ (Beijing) like Seattle, and Shanghai like well, Shanghai, with the former being grungier and more interesting : ) I'd like to mention here that any keen underground music researcher should investigate the Mid Festival, as that's where the 'growing scene started' I think in 2005 ?
